Herne Bay defender Dan Johnson has decided to stay by the sea, and signed on for another campaign.
The player, who joined the club for the second time last summer after leaving Margate, made
nine appearances last season, making the number five shirt his own.
Johnson made almost a century of appearances in his first spell with Bay, and after departing played for Bromley and Dartford. During his time at Hayes Lane he also became an England C international.
